China Dominates Global Humanoid Robot Manufacturing

China currently produces approximately 90% of the world's humanoid robots, a figure that underscores a significant state-backed push to integrate embodied artificial intelligence throughout its economy. This strategic focus on physical AI systems is a central element of the nation's current five-year plan, designed to broaden robotics applications from traditional industrial settings into wider public and commercial domains.

Recent public demonstrations in major cities like Shanghai and Beijing illustrate a deliberate effort to familiarize the populace with humanoid robot interactions. These events also aim to cultivate domestic consumer interest and demand for these advanced machines. Developers are actively deploying these robots in various service-oriented sectors, including retail, tourism, and entertainment, as part of a strategy to overcome long-standing obstacles to widespread adoption, such as elevated manufacturing expenses and technological constraints related to battery longevity and operational stability.

Globally, some reservations exist concerning the practical efficiency of robots designed in human form, particularly compared to more specialized robotic systems. However, the sheer scale of China's manufacturing capabilities provides a substantial competitive edge. This allows for extensive data collection and iterative design improvements at an unprecedented pace, accelerating the refinement of these complex machines.

Implications for Global Standards and Automation

The rapid rollout of humanoid robots in China signals a deliberate shift towards large-scale, state-supported commercialization. This aggressive deployment strategy has the potential to influence global benchmarks for human-robot interaction and significantly impact labor automation across various industries worldwide. As Chinese manufacturers innovate and scale, their practices could set new standards for performance, cost, and functionality in the burgeoning humanoid robotics market.

This initiative extends beyond manufacturing prowess, encompassing efforts to develop sophisticated AI algorithms that enable robots to perform increasingly complex tasks and interact more naturally with humans. The long-term vision includes leveraging these robots to address demographic shifts, enhance public services, and maintain a competitive edge in advanced technological sectors. The implications for international technological leadership and future economic models are substantial.
